When planning a trip through Crystal Palace Station, expect a range of facilities aimed at ensuring a smooth journey. The station features a well-stocked ticket office, open from early morning until late evening, making it easy for passengers to purchase or collect tickets. Ticket machines, including accessible versions, are available to assist with ticketing needs. Travelers requiring information or help can approach the friendly ticket office staff and customer help points.
Accessibility is a key focus here, with step-free access being a notable feature, ensuring that the station accommodates all passengers. Facilities such as induction loops, ramp access to trains, and accessible ticket machines highlight the station's commitment to inclusivity. While the station offers seating areas, it lacks a waiting room, but you can still find refreshments both in the ticket hall and on Platform 1. Though there is no luggage storage or cycle hire service, the station provides secure bicycle stands and sheltered parking for cyclists.

Travelers to Fauldhouse Station will find a simple setup. The station does not have a ticket office, nor are there machines to collect pre-booked tickets. Visitors should make their purchases online ahead of their visit. Nevertheless, the station does have an induction loop to assist passengers with hearing impairments and smartcard validators for a touch of modern convenience. While you won't find ATMs or cafes on-site, rest assured CCTV is present to help manage security, providing a level of peace of mind for those waiting at the station.
Accessibility is one of Fauldhouse's strengths. With step-free access granted throughout, it’s categorized as a Category A station, meaning it's accessible for passengers with reduced mobility. There are no barriers or gates, but there are customer help points should assistance be required. However, there is no staff assistance available at the station, so planning ahead is advisable for those who may require additional help.
For those looking to venture beyond Fauldhouse, transport links extend beyond the train tracks. Local bus services are readily accessible, with routes available for travel across the region. Details and schedules can be found through Traveline Scotland, or by calling their 24-hour help line. Should you need a taxi, you can find details about local hire options via Train Taxi. In times when rail services may be interrupted, a Rail Replacement Service operates, with pick-ups at Platform 2.
